Actions of Armenian lobby Negatively Impacts on   Washington’s Interests: Deputy Minister

Azerbaijan, Baku / corr Trend K.Ramazanova / The actions of the Armenian lobby in the United States, directed against Azerbaijan and Turkey, negatively impacts on Washington's interests in the region, Hafiz Pashayev, the Azerbaijani Deputy Minister, former Azerbaijani Ambassador to the United States, said. He was addressing the international conference ' Azerbaijan - Turkey - USA' in Washington on 12 December.

"A negative impact in a powerful country like the United States within the political lobbying system, from a small group who has ethnic interests for national security and foreign policy, is very dangerous," Pashayev said.

According to Pashayev, the US Government frequently makes decisions in favor of lobby groups, which finally leads to geopolitical and strategic losses for the United States. "The US policy on the construction of the Baku-Akhalkalaki-Kars railway is a good example of this. Though the project meets the geopolitical and economic goals of the US foreign policy, anti-Turk and anti-Azerbaijani forces in the United States lobbying the US Congress have prevented the US being involved in this vital regional initiative," the deputy minister.
